    A group of us came in here on a Wednesday afternoon solely because of the goats. The food and the drinks are of average price for the area. Neither are anything to get too excited about. Irish bars aren't really known for their BBQ, but Silky's has it (my friends were not impressed). There is vegetarian option (veggie burger) which serves as the only veggie option besides sides and appetizers. It was truly just acceptable. The fries are decent. What actually makes this place memorable is the live music, and of course, the goats! These two lazy goats live in their little tower and amble down at will to graze and sun. They truly live a life of leisure. I think it was worth visiting here just to the rotund one waddle down the ramp.
